Q: Is 29,234,667 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 29,234,667 is a composite number.

Why is 29,234,667 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 29,234,667 can be evenly divided by 1 3 7 11 21 33 77 231 271 467 813 1,401 1,897 2,981 3,269 5,137 5,691 8,943 9,807 15,411 20,867 35,959 62,601 107,877 126,557 379,671 885,899 1,392,127 2,657,697 4,176,381 9,744,889 and 29,234,667, with no remainder.

Since 29,234,667 cannot be divided by just 1 and 29,234,667, it is a composite number.
